Output 8457c9916080f4b130dead4b8bec56abbb9564579974c041d32c3b7058d8e81f:1

value
17312569
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 2486000f56b89d439477933d0b5bc3a2f40cf40d OP_EQUALVERIFY OP_CHECKSIG
address
14L7rQWhhDeY4kdXFRP53RfuA8PVUKgDqV
transaction
8457c9916080f4b130dead4b8bec56abbb9564579974c041d32c3b7058d8e81f
spent
true